68 Million Shades is the second album from this duo. I know little about the band, but from a critical perspective (from repeated listenings at the store) this album starts brilliantly, and sounds very fresh, and clean. Unfortunately, after the first 3-4 tracks, the rest of the album is a bit of a let down. Will listen to it a little more though...might even buy it! They is a couple of guys... forgot their names, and I don't want to go upstairs and get the CD (too lazy!!!). That doesn't matter anyway. The new album is called "68 Million Shades". They also have an older one that is fairly out of print called "There Are Strings". I don't get into their sound... too "digital", few dynamics, repititous, thin, tinny, cheesy in a very bad way (the title track from the first album sounds like it's from the "Sailor Moon" soundtrack)... oh well, this is just mah opinions an such. But there y'all go. If you dig TPower's album, you'll probably like them. Everything else you seein is just remixes and such... one for EBTG, and a couple from their albums. Courtesy of Dropbeat: Spring Heel Jack Busy Curious Thirsty - CD [Island, PLG 524 437] "Incredible 10 track album shoots off in several directions, from unsettling ambience to discordant techstep to the more melodic jungle that they are known for. A bold, brave lp. Includes "Bank of America," "Hale-Bopp" and "Galapagos 3.""

Hale-Bopp EP I got this one a few weeks back and forgot to say something about it (or maybe I did, and forgot that I said something). :-) It's got a Doc Scott remix that is pretty good, but nothing special. Just a standard Doc Scott track: clean, minimal drum programing, nice bass line and all that... The Spring Heel Jack mix is great. The most fucked up stuff I've heard from them yet. A little bit of wacky amen (if I remember correct), kind of feels a bit like Squarepusher or Funki Porcini. For your information and any others who happen to be passing by London next week - they are a major part of a small festival I am supporting in town here. We will be performing their 9 record deck composition together, alongside a new live Pole commission. Not to be missed. Along with a whole history of electronica and experimental music in film and sound. Here follow the specific details again: - - - - - - - - - - ICA - The Mall London. 19/20/21 March Sonic Concrete Sonic Arts Network and scanner present a weekend of sonic art at the ICA, London including new and unseen films, interactive installations, practical workshops, diffused tape performances, live DJs and world premieres from the foremost figures in electroacoustic and electronic music. 19 March Classic tape pieces diffused by the Birmingham ElectroAcoustic Sound Theatre (BEAST) Director Jonty Harrison plus premieres of live and improvised electronic music by percussionist Ansuman Biswas (Acacia, Summit) and Soundbeam manipulator Ben Higham. Followed by screening of archive and contemporary films. Seminal, classic and unseen footage covering the entire sonic spectrum from Verése and Stockhausen to Sonic Youth's Thurston Moore and Add N to X. Bar Diffusion club with Sonomorph DJ's. 20 March Sonic games workshop inviting hands on play and creation. Sound installations, theramins, an interactive wall of sound and sonic games from simon to Sony and more. Live electronica performances including premieres of specially commissioned works from Pole (Stefan Betke) and Spring Heel Jack (Ashley Wales and John Coxon) with guests. Plus a showcase of the newest in acousmatic, concréte and electroacoustic music with premieres by Ewan Stefani and Nye Parry, diffused on the BEAST system. Followed by the Electronic Lounge with Scanner and Tony Morley (Leaf/Scratch). 21 March Afternoon of live electronics workshops, talks and a special edition of Uncut. A workshop lead by Tim Steiner (Guildhall) will explore the relationship between sampling technology and composition through hands on participation. Robert Worby, composer and broadcaster heads a discussion about the nature of collaboration between composers and filmmakers.
